Abstract

This article describes the development of handep cooperative learning model consist of 3-4 members become pair handep cooperative learning model in the form of module and validated by experts and students who used it. The model of development used R2D2, that focused on the design and development stage. The draft of the model at the single-path prototype level validated by the learning expert and small group validation in context the of mathematics learning in secondary school, to get the model at alpha version level. The instrument is rubric and questionnaire for small group testing. The result of the research (1) the model has fulflled the principle of quantum teaching that is context orchestrations include an exciting learning atmosphere and solid foundation; (2) junior high school students rated the model interesting and fun; (3) learning steps that to be challenging on individual work steps and mutually assisting in solved the difcult problems for students individually; (4) the model has reached the alpha version level. Error-Based Pedagogy in Teaching Factory: A Case Study on Leveraging Production Failures to Foster Students’ Creativity and Learning Autonomy Sarjoko, Sarjoko; Suharno, Suharno; Widiastuti, Indah; Cahyono, Budi Tri

Abstract

This study examines the implementation of error-based pedagogy in a TEFA environment and its role in transforming production failures into meaningful learning experiences. Employing a qualitative case study design, the research was conducted in a machining specialization program at a vocational high school in Indonesia. Data were collected through participatory observation and in-depth interviews involving teachers and students, focusing on their interactions during episodes of production failure. The data were analyzed using an interactive model with iterative coding procedures, leading to the identification of key patterns related to students’ creativity and learning autonomy. The findings reveal a pedagogical shift from a production-oriented approach toward a reflective learning ecosystem, where errors are reframed as cognitive triggers rather than operational setbacks. Students demonstrated increased creativity through adaptive problem-solving, including the development of improvised tools and the modification of machining strategies. In parallel, learning autonomy emerged through independent troubleshooting, risk-informed decision-making, and self-regulated quality control. These processes were supported by a facilitative teaching approach that encouraged metacognitive reflection without immediate intervention. This study contributes to vocational education by providing empirical evidence that error-based pedagogy can serve as an effective strategy for fostering creativity and learning autonomy in authentic production settings. It also offers practical insights into how production failure can be leveraged as a productive learning resource without compromising operational objectives.
The Use of Teaching Factory-Based Learning Models to Optimize Social Science Learning Outcomes Among Vocational School Students Sarjoko, Sarjoko; Widyastuti, Indah; Suharno, Suharno; Tamrin, A.G; Cahyono, Budi Tri

Abstract

This study explores the use of a teaching factory-based learning model to optimize Natural and social sciences learning outcomes in Vocational High Schools. Teaching Factory emerged as an innovative solution that bridges vocational education and the industrial world by integrating real production experiences into learning. This model not only equips students with technical skills but also prepares them to face the complexities of the world of work. This study uses a mixed methods approach with the Exploratory Sequential Design method, starting with a qualitative exploration to understand learning phenomena, followed by a quantitative method to test qualitative findings. Data was collected through participatory observation, in-depth interviews, document analysis, and learning experiments. The results of the study show that the Teaching Factory has excellent potential to increase the relevance of science learning, develop students' practical skills, and motivate students. However, its implementation faces challenges such as limited resources and a lack of institutional support. This research emphasizes the importance of the Teaching Factory as an effective learning model in vocational education, with implications for curriculum development, teacher training, and industry collaboration.
Improving the Competence of the Gymnastics Trainer of the Healthy Heart Club in Surakarta about Fitness Exercise Exercise Program Riyadi, Slamet; Waluyo, Waluyo; Utomo, Tri Aprilijanto; Sarjoko, Sarjoko

Abstract

Community service is the implementation of a fitness exercise program for the Surakarta Healthy Heart Club gymnastics trainer during the covid-19 pandemic. This activity was carried out considering the important role of a healthy heart exercise trainer in an effort to nourish and improve people's fitness so that they have good endurance and avoid transmission of the corona virus. A trainer must have sufficient competence, knowledge and training skills to successfully carry out the vision and mission of the Indonesian Heart Foundation. In connection with the above, the purpose of this activity is to equip trainers with competence, knowledge and training skills for trainers of healthy heart club gymnastics in Surakarta. The materials provided to the gymnastics trainers include training in the preparation of exercise programs, fitness exercise materials, mentoring in the implementation of training during the COVID-19 pandemic and evaluation of physical fitness. The methods used in this activity are: 1) Exposure and discussion of physical fitness material, 2) Demonstration and practice for skills material, namely the practice of compiling an exercise program, practicing fitness and coaching practice with mentoring during P2M. This material is important and urgent to be given to the coach of the Surakarta Healthy Heart Club considering the current situation and conditions, namely the increasingly outbreak of the Covid-19 pandemic in Surakarta and its surroundings.
